A fractured sternum can be very serious and can lead to long-term complications. That is why it is important to claim fractured sternum compensation if you have been injured as a result of someone else’s negligence.

Common causes of sternum injuries include:

  • Falls from height.
  • Car accidents.
  • Crushing injuries.

Some of the common symptoms include:

  • Chest pain, especially when taking deep breaths or laughing.
  • Pain when lifting objects.
  • Bruising and swelling.
  • Pain that gets worse when lying on your front or side.
  • Pain that is worse at night or in the morning.

Sternum injuries can be very painful, although this should ease after about 6 to 8 weeks. If you need surgery, your recovery time could be longer.

If you have suffered a fractured sternum, it is important to seek immediate medical advice. An X-ray will be needed to give an exact diagnosis, and decide on the best form of treatment.

Making a fractured sternum compensation claim

Levels of fractured sternum compensation can depend on how the incident happened and the long-term effect it has had on you.

You have up to three years to make a claim. However, we would encourage you to make a claim as quickly as possible. This will make it easier to gather supporting evidence and ensure that witnesses don’t forget important details.

Some of the evidence we will gather include:

  • Medical reports.
  • Witness statements.
  • Health and safety reports.

While we are making your claim, we can help you access specialist medical care, such as physiotherapy.

This can help aid your recovery and reduce the severity of the long-term effects of a fractured sternum.

Compensation claims are generally settled out of court. If court action is needed, we are tough and experienced litigators.
